Output 8daa2870f26f2887c96ccf276624df8759f70ad1775e4b6e369844fc4162eeda:7

value
24362890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7b74763c8eb5310c30c23091b61761c76b4f93 OP_EQUAL
address
MVTZbW1hGenY8rbuAdTcch2WZvv9ArZfuW
transaction
8daa2870f26f2887c96ccf276624df8759f70ad1775e4b6e369844fc4162eeda
spent
true